Io-port: English now spoken here
Tracey Caldwell
FIZ Karlsruhe has launched an English-language version of its Io-port informatics portal offering centralised access to more than two million computer science publications. The German version of the portal went online in January 2006.
Io-port.net pools information from worldwide informatics databases CCSB, CompuScience, DBLP and LeaBib. It also provides exclusive access to all texts from the Lecture Notes in Informatics series published by German society Gesellschaft fA1/4r Informatik.
According to FIZ Karlsruhe, an important element of the service is to offer sustained access to these computer science publications for the first time.
Company representative Gerhard Herlan said: "The community itself has been collecting and offering information on publications in informatics in various projects before. However, the continuity in service was not always guaranteed. Gesellschaft fA1/4r Informatik, together with FIZ Karlsruhe as a longstanding producer of the CompuScience database, saw the need to combine the various sources under a single umbrella."
